Saturday, July 14, 2012

Enter Automated Software Testing For Your Website

You only finished building your businesses website. You include examined it your self and also have additional company employees examination it. The web page now moves live. A couple weeks subsequently you begin acquiring messages coming from irate clients that complain that they're can not place their purchases simply because particular actions from the Buy Now method give errors. You quickly correct your problem. A 7 days after you become claims about other sorts of matter also , you again react immediately to fix your website. This persists for just a couple of months until finally your problems as a final point halt and things stabilize. At this time everyone generate several other improvements for you to your own website. A few days soon after a customer e-mail monitoring that you the truth that along the way associated with making this male enhancement everyone pennyless some thing else to the website. Again spent time frame to find and fix the problem although through you now are generally confused instead of a little frustrated. These challenges have set you back quite a few customers in the final couple of months along with probably spread unwell will over the larger customer community. It would seem to you personally that the one technique to obtain found these kind of concerns before many people went survive was to own used a big army associated with software testers, something your corporation is unable to afford. Enter automatic software program testing. While practically nothing can certainly substitute great human testers, wide check insurance coverage demands a number of degree of software package automation correctly being financially feasible. Automated diagnostic tests methods can offer a tremendous labourforce multiplier along with do an amazing career complimenting human being testers. Every change aimed at your website irrespective of exactly how little requires thorough tests to make sure that nothing at all else has been affected. This will become very frustrating quickly because of the large numbers of feasible situations to be able to test. A system where tests are forex trading applying application gets to be an economic necessity. There are usually two courses with computerized assessment tools. The first kind, functional and regression testing tools, helps you to be sure that the webpage reacts as it should: such as that a customer clicks on button X, web page Y will be displayed with no errors. Functional and regression testing tools are able to automate a significant number regarding cases to ensure your blog post operates when intended. The minute type, fill diagnostic tests gear appraise the best way nicely your blog post works when subjected to a substantial stress, such as a large numbers of simultaneous users. I will probably be speaking weight examining throughout a separate article. I will certainly at this point give you an presentation of the particular basic features connected with dependable testing. Before begin any kind of useful test out automation you'll need to recognize the test examples you'd like to be able to automate. Once that is usually done, you will need to make test pieces of software this handle these scenarios. A well-designed tests tool will ordinarily record end user human relationships with a website. As you perform numerous procedures against your site or application, the particular software records each and every step. When you conclude recording, it builds an forex trading script through your friendships together with your website. Alternatively your could employ the actual tool that will construct that script simply by hand. Typically testers are inclined to perform combining the two. They will certainly create a savings fund recorder to get the basic framework associated with their own screenplays after which fine-tune the scripts manually to combine unique cases. Scripts might be graphical and/or textual content structured with nature. A excellent useful testing tool will not demand customers to possess a legitimate background. Users not adept in selection will work predominantly together with graphical scripts. In the majority of applications graphical scripts will certainly normally demonstrate all relationships inside a pine shape and clients could update every node from the hardwood to modify your script. Some consumers however, who definitely have encoding backgrounds might wish to program their particular scripts. These users will normally do the job with a copy script written in a standard language for example JavaScript as well as VBScript. Once you have earned ones script you should have for you to insert determines in the scripts to attempt if your webpage is performing correctly. Such checks are often known as checkpoints. A checkpoint verifies of which values of the residence purchased when testing your internet site match expected values. Checkpoints let you fixed the standards to get comparing estimated values together with obtained values. The likely valuation of home is derived out of recording interactions considering the world wide web site. It is usually thought of and also revised from checkpoints. The current price is usually gathered through replay (i.e. over the delivery from the examination case). There are numerous kinds of checkpoints. A page checkpoint certifies that supply of a web site as well as shape in addition to its statistical properties. You can check regarding cracked links, verify link URLs, image sources, your hierarchy regarding HTML tags as well as your entire HTML origin on the Web page or frame. You also can collection thresholds for your loading time period of your page. A copy checkpoint verifies that your given word is usually exhibited and also isn't viewable inside a given community about an internet page. A online merchandise checkpoint certifies the attributes of the website object e.g. the extra worthiness of your HTML INPUT field. A database gate certifies this belongings of your databases employed by your current website. When you replay the test script, your diagnostic tests program will probably open this documented application in addition to perform this recorded measures in the identical sequence they were specific while in the script. As the item replays this script it will eventually in addition tell you just about all this checkpoints you've got inserted to the script. In addition, you can experiment your software conduct along with varying information inputs. For case in point you can look at to help send a page after entering diverse attitudes in the update package of any online page. At the finale from the replay a new detailed statement is normally often be generated. Functional experiment automation lets you automate the particular recurring tests on the substantial amount of scenarios over your website. Functional assessment gear usually are an essential weapon with a person's advancement arsenal in whose employ provides a big productivity obtain and also contains small diagnostic tests sets to perform much more work. There is an extremely sturdy economic instance for any use of Functional Testing Tools factored in the particular development plus deployment spiral connected with a website.





No comments:

Post a Comment